At a GlanceThe IT Asset Management & Endpoint Analyst, Principal is responsible for defining, designing, and driving the global IT Asset Management (ITAM) strategy while serving as the technical authority for End User Compute (EUC) lifecycle management across the organization.
This role owns the end-to-end lifecycle of IT assets, including hardware, cloud-based assets, and end user devices, ensuring accurate inventory management, license compliance, lifecycle governance, asset optimization, and operational excellence. As the organization's subject matter expert, this individual establishes scalable global processes, drives automation initiatives, and provides technical leadership for endpoint technologies, device management platforms, and end user computing strategy.
The position serves as a critical bridge between IT Asset Management, Global Service Delivery, Security, Procurement, Finance, and Infrastructure teams to ensure governance, cost optimization, compliance, and an exceptional end user experience. This role combines strategic leadership, technical expertise, architecture ownership, and continuous improvement to mature the organization's global ITAM and endpoint management capabilities.

- Define, implement, and evolve the global IT Asset Management strategy, roadmap, governance model, and maturity framework.
- Serve as the organization's subject matter expert for IT Asset Management, endpoint lifecycle management, and governance best practices.
- Partner with IT, Finance, Procurement, Security, and Service Delivery teams to establish and maintain standardized global asset management practices.
- Drive strategic initiatives focused on cost optimization, risk reduction, compliance, and operational efficiency.
- Own and continuously improve the end-to-end lifecycle of all IT assets from procurement through retirement.
- Establish and maintain a centralized and trusted inventory of hardware, cloud, and end user computing assets.
- Develop governance frameworks, policies, controls, and standards that ensure asset visibility and accountability.
- Lead lifecycle planning, technology refresh programs, asset disposition, warranty management, and replacement strategies.
- Partner with procurement and finance teams to align lifecycle decisions with budgeting and financial objectives.
- Serve as a technical authority and architectural lead for the global End User Compute environment.
- Drive standardization of endpoint technologies, device configurations, deployment methodologies, and operational support models.
- Design scalable solutions for desktop, laptop, tablet, mobile, and specialized endpoint management.
- Lead modernization initiatives focused on improving user experience, device reliability, security, and operational efficiency.
- Act as the highest escalation point for complex endpoint management and lifecycle-related issues.
- Provide expertise for Microsoft Intune, SCCM/MECM, endpoint management, and deployment technologies.
- Oversee imaging, provisioning, enrollment, patching, compliance, and endpoint security standards.
